Conventional borewell drilling in Khairatabad was for decades limited by one critical constraint: the size and weight of the rig. Standard rotary rigs weigh 8–15 tonnes, stand 10–12 metres tall, and need a clear approach road of at least 10 feet. In Khairatabad’s rapidly urbanising landscape — where plot sizes have shrunk, buildings have risen, and gate widths rarely exceed 4 feet — this made borewell drilling impossible for a growing percentage of properties.

ROBO borewell drilling solved this problem permanently. The ROBO rig uses a remotely operated compact tracked platform — under 2 tonnes, under 3 metres tall — that fits through any standard door or gate and operates in spaces as small as 6×8 feet. It uses the same rotary percussion drilling principle as a full-size rig, with identical drill string components and the same compressed air flushing system, but in a fraction of the footprint. In Khairatabad’s Archaean granite with typical Deccan fracture systems, the ROBO rig reaches depths of 1,500+ feet with yields equivalent to full-size equipment.

Pipe Flushing vs Rod Flushing for Khairatabad Borewells — Which Do You Need?

Over time, every borewell in Khairatabad accumulates deposits inside the casing that reduce water flow. The type of deposit varies by local geology and water chemistry — and the right cleaning method depends entirely on what your Khairatabad borewell has accumulated. Using the wrong method wastes money and may damage the casing. This is why Ganesh Drillers always conducts a HD camera inspection before recommending pipe flushing or rod flushing for any Khairatabad borewell.

Pipe Flushing in Khairatabad

Pipe flushing uses high-pressure compressed air delivered through the casing pipe to create a high-velocity upward water flow inside the borewell. This flow lifts and expels loose deposits — fine silt, sand, and organic biofilm — that have settled in the borewell over time. Pipe flushing in Khairatabad is effective for borewells where the primary problem is loose sediment accumulation from Khairatabad’s groundwater carrying suspended fine particles from the Archaean granite with typical Deccan fracture systems weathering zone. The process takes 2–4 hours for a typical Khairatabad borewell and costs ₹12,000–₹30,000. Pipe flushing is non-invasive and carries essentially no risk to casing integrity when properly performed.

Rod Flushing in Khairatabad

Rod flushing is a more intensive process that uses drill rods inserted into the borewell to physically agitate and break up hard mineral deposits before they are flushed out with high-pressure water and air. In Khairatabad, where groundwater often has elevated iron content, iron ochre (a gelatinous iron bacteria deposit) and calcium carbonate scale can coat the inside of the borewell casing and the perforated sections, dramatically reducing flow. These hard deposits are too dense for pipe flushing alone — rod flushing is necessary to physically break them up. Cost in Khairatabad: ₹20,000–₹1,00,000. Duration: 4–8 hours for a typical Khairatabad depth borewell.

Criteria Pipe Flushing in Khairatabad Rod Flushing in Khairatabad
Target deposit Loose silt, sand, biofilm Hard scale, iron ochre, mineral crust
Cost in Khairatabad ₹12,000–₹30,000 ₹20,000–₹1,00,000
Duration 2–4 hours 4–8 hours
Casing risk Very low Low when expertly done
Effective depth Up to 500 ft in Khairatabad Up to 800 ft in Khairatabad
Recommended frequency Every 2–3 years Every 4–5 years or when pipe flushing fails
